Herbert Francis Littledale ( – ) was an officer in the Royal Navy.

Life & Career

Littledale was appointed Lieutenant & Commander of the first-class torpedo boat T.B. 3 on 22 July, 1909.[1]

On 14 March, 1912, Littledale was appointed in command of the destroyer Archer.[2]
